Y But I kind of like sticking to at least Tier 8, as those tanks have the most potential for improving your skills. From T8 on you can actually try out angling and most of the other fun stuff, as the HP-Pool is high enough to let you last a bit longer than in lower tiers.

Though, some Tier 8 are pretty useless, Panther II for example, was sometimes fun playing with that one but against other Tier8 tanks it doesn't have a chance.

E-50 is fine for me atm, even though I don't have the best gun and engine, they cost around 60k each, takes some time to get that.

Also played with the Churchill VII, may have a good armor-rate, but the guns are useless against higher tiers, even the Black Prince doesn't seem better.

Dont quit on the panther, i dont know if you have the l100 gun, but if you do have, play as if you are a tank destroyer. Averagely I kill 3-4 tanks every round with panther, the gun is just really sick.

For me Jagdpanzer was ok, i used the l70 after the buff instead of the 88, i though the accuracy and penetration were more important than the damage, but jagdpanzer 4 isnt really special or unique.

I have jagdpanther now, a pretty solid TD, but due to the increase of the tank size, it is much harder to remain hidden in bushes as you are used to with the lesser tanks. Honestly not really interested in the later tier tank destroyers, but if i were to carry on, i would go with the jagdpanther 2, think the mobility is more important that the armor, especially in higher tier battles.

Easy Eight is simply the coolest tank i have now, with 100% crew, vert stabilizer, gun lay drive and a rammer, the thing is soo damn good on the move, very agile and accurate and can turn enemy tanks to scrap in seconds. I have unlocked the T20 and the M36 Jackson but i wont advance any further in the American tree, easy eight is the best.

I also have an IS and KV3 available but i just really dont like the heavy tanks anymore, i had fun with KV1 and derp gun back before patch, and when the KV3 was tier 6, but now it is moved up, Ive dropped it. Also felt a bit cheated because i wasted xp on the IS and then the KV4 came.

Pzkpfw 4, i didnt use it in its Schmallturm era, but i bought it after patch, pretty solid tank, but definetly weaker than the pz3/4, and also poor gun compared to the T-34 and M4 sherman counterpart, they should buff the L48 gun (actually overhaul all the german guns), with it i am going for tiger because it is a sexy and iconic tank, and maybe King Tiger, but then no further.

I also intend on keeping the Panther, Pz4, Easy Eight and the Tiger and Jagpanther and i am pretty statisfied. All the other is just cool extras.

The two targets you want to shoot for are the engine(fire) and ammo rack(blows up). Ammo rack storage places differ on tanks somewhat and can be hard to target. Engine placement however is quite obvious and almost always at the back. You can find skins on tanks that show different critical area target places but I think that just ruins the game.
